Bullet for My Valentine Tours U.K. with Claypaky Fixtures

[caption id="attachment_273786" align="alignnone" width="800"]Bullet for my Valentine Rocks with Claypaky[/caption]

LONDON — Knight of Illumination Award-winning lighting designer Tom Campbell has used a predominantly Claypaky rig in his recent redesign of Welsh heavy metal rock legends Bullet for my Valentine’s (BFMV) current fifth studio album tour Venom. Campbell’s full touring rig contains 26 Claypaky A.leda B-EYE K20s, 20 Claypaky Sharpys, 14 Claypaky Stormy CCs and six Claypaky Mythos.

Wisconsin Gas Building Gets Facelift from MainStage using Color Kinetics, Chauvet and W-DMX Gear

MILWAUKEE – One of Milwaukee’s most famous buildings got a face-lift with a brand-new lighting refit and smart control, responsive to the weather conditions – the iconic gas flame, that was added in 1956, indicates the weather forecast by its color and flicker. This weather beacon was turned off in 1973 because of that year’s energy crisis, but turned back on in 1985 – it has now been updated with an LED system that lights up the entire building. MainStage, a US-based theatrical supplier and integrator, was responsible for this project.

Craig Rutherford Gives Hillcrest Baptist’s Christmas Concert Multiple Looks

[caption id="attachment_273773" align="alignnone" width="800"]Hillcrest Baptist Church gets some holiday help from Chauvet[/caption]

PENSACOLA, FL – For Hillcrest Baptist Church’s 2016 Christmas Concert, LD Craig Rutherford made use of a house rig that includes Chauvet Professional fixtures. The rig includes six Rogue R2 Spots, four Rogue R2 Washes, six Legend 412Z fixtures and 26 ÉPIX Strip Tours. He used the Rogue R2 Spots to backlight the choir and other performers and to direct rays of light across the stage.
